After years of responding to Forest Park properties, a handful of causes show up again and again. Here's what to watch for.
Aging plumbing, sudden temperature swings, and worn supply lines are among the most common reasons Forest Park residents call us. A single burst pipe can release hundreds of gallons before it's noticed, especially overnight.
Storm damage often shows up first as a small ceiling stain in Forest Park properties, but by the time it's visible, water has usually already reached the insulation and framing underneath.
A failed sump pump during a heavy rain event is one of the fastest ways a Forest Park basement goes from dry to flooded — often within a single storm, with little warning.
Water heaters, washing machines, dishwashers, and HVAC condensation lines are common — and often overlooked — sources of slow leaks that eventually cause significant damage in Forest Park properties if left unnoticed.
Poor drainage patterns are a frequent contributor to recurring water issues in Forest Park basements, especially in older neighborhoods with mature landscaping and settled soil.
Water used to extinguish a fire, or an accidental sprinkler discharge, can leave a Forest Park property with significant secondary water damage that needs immediate attention right after the fire crew leaves.

A shop vac and a few fans can make a Forest Park property look dry on the surface — but "looks dry" and "is actually dry" are two very different things.
What makes DIY cleanup risky isn't the initial mop-up — it's everything you can't see afterward. Standard household fans move air across a surface, but they don't pull moisture out of building materials the way commercial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ers do. That gap is exactly where Forest Park homeowners end up with mold problems weeks or months down the line.
There's also the insurance side to consider. Without professional documentation — moisture readings, photos, a written scope of work — it can be much harder to support a claim if secondary damage shows up later. Our Forest Park technicians build that documentation as part of every job, protecting you if issues surface down the road.
If the water was minor, contained, and cleaned up within an hour or two, DIY handling is often fine. Once it's soaked into materials or sat for any real length of time, though, a professional assessment is the safer move for your Forest Park property.
Every water loss is different, but these general safety steps apply to most Forest Park calls we receive.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
If water is anywhere near electrical panels or outlets in your Forest Park property, stay away and avoid that area entirely.
If it's safe, move furniture, electronics, and important documents away from the affected area or up off the floor.
Snap photos or video of the affected areas before anything is moved — this helps your insurance claim later.
Some airflow can help, but don't rely on it alone — professional drying equipment is still necessary to prevent mold.
Delaying the call is the most common mistake we see. Standing water only gets more expensive to fix the longer it sits.
